Output e6a2afc30ea49a78f2fc5da1694f9b63cb3dad7eb5dac03219aae7e1f6a2f38c:74

value
326850542
script pubkey
OP_0 OP_PUSHBYTES_20 23d4c533774c810e211f74bc724f77419c874157
address
bc1qy02v2vmhfjqsugglwj78ynmhgxwgws2hcfxk7y
transaction
e6a2afc30ea49a78f2fc5da1694f9b63cb3dad7eb5dac03219aae7e1f6a2f38c